Arbor Installation in Kansas City, KS
Arbor installation services involve planting new trees to enhance the beauty, shade, and value of residential properties. These projects typically include selecting appropriate tree species, preparing the planting site, and ensuring proper placement for healthy growth. Homeowners often seek arbor installation when adding trees to their landscape, replacing removed or damaged trees, or planning for future shade and privacy. It is important to consider factors such as soil conditions, space availability, and the mature size of the tree to ensure successful planting and long-term health.
Before requesting arbor installation, property owners should understand the specific requirements of different tree types, including their sunlight, water, and soil needs. Additionally, assessing the planting site for underground utilities, drainage, and space constraints can help prevent future issues. Proper site preparation and planting techniques are essential for establishing healthy trees, making it advisable to work with professionals experienced in tree installation to achieve optimal results.

Arbor Installation Questions
What types of trees can be installed? Arbor installation services typically include a variety of tree species suitable for Kansas City, KS, and surrounding areas, such as shade trees, ornamental trees, and fruit trees.
Is soil preparation necessary before planting? Proper soil preparation is important to ensure healthy growth, which may involve soil testing and amendment to provide the right nutrients and drainage.
What is the best time of year for arbor installation? The optimal time for planting trees is usually during the early spring or fall when conditions are cooler and moisture levels are higher.
How should trees be cared for after planting? Newly planted trees should be watered regularly, mulched to retain moisture, and protected from damage until established.
